I didn't bother to remove the mirror. Just poked the small red straw of a WD40 can in the gap between the mirror and frame at the hinge end and then moved the can to spray all around in that area. Worked OK. And as a bonus evicted the resident spider that spun a web from the mirror to the car every day.
AGREED! No need to take mirrors off at all!

Although I will disagree with the WD40 as its a degreaser not a lubricant - I personally used WD40 Brand Silicone spray over 12 months ago - sprayed it all behind the mirror and no squeaks or issues since!
